  • Code: EA90
  • Description: Door open jam: The delivery cover or inlet cover has opened during printing. [MJ-1106]
  • Causes: Sensor Saddle stitcher controller PC board
  • Remedy: Finisher • Check if there is any paper in the finisher, saddle stitcher or on the transport path of the equipment. Remove it if there is. • Check if the saddle stitcher door is closed. • Check if the connectors J10 and J11 on the saddle stitcher controller PC board are disconnected from any of the cover opening switches (the delivery cover sensor [P13] and the inlet cover sensor [P19]) or the harnesses are open circuited. Correct if any. • Check if the cover opening switches noted above are working properly.

  • Code: EAB0
  • Description: Paper transport jam in Saddle Stitch Finisher: Paper transport jam in Saddle Stitch Finisher [MJ-1106]
  • Causes: MJ-1106 Junction box paper detection sensor (S26) Feeding sensor (S22) Transport path-2 (S27) Transport path-3 (S28) Ejecting roller (S29) Entrance motor (M1) Transport path switching solenoid (SOL9) Interface PC board (I/F) Saddle stitcher controller board Finisher controller board
  • Remedy: MJ-1106 Paper Do not use the paper longer than the specification. Transport roller Fix any mechanical problem occurring when the transfer roller is rotated. Feeding sensor (S22) • Sensor check(S22) • Connector check • Harness check Junction box paper detection sensor (S26) • Sensor check(S26) • Connector check(CN8) • Harness check Transport path-2 (S27) • Sensor check(S27) • Connector check(CN20) • Harness check Transport path-3 (S28) • Sensor check(S28) • Connector check(CN20) • Harness check Ejecting roller sensor(S29) • Sensor check(S29) • Connector check(CN20) • Harness check Transport path switching solenoid (SOL5) Check that the gap between the transfer guide surface and the upper surface of the flapper tip is in the acceptable range according to the status of the transport path switching solenoid (SOL5) (solenoid OFF: 1.5 to 2.1 mm, solenoid ON: 2.3 to 2.9 mm). If it is not, adjust it. Entrance motor (M1) • Motor check(M1) • Connector check(CN26) • Harness check Transport path switching solenoid (SOL9) • Solenoid check(SOL9) • Connector check(CN26) • Harness check Interface PC board (I/F) • Board check • Connector check(CN1, CN2, CN5, CN7, CN8) • Harness check Saddle stitcher controller board • Board check • Connector check(CN10, CN13, CN20) • Harness check
    MJ-1033 Transport motor-2 (M2) abnormality Check if the electrical continuity of the coil is normal. If electricity is not conducted, replace the motor. Saddle stitch entrance path sensor (S4) abnormality Measure the voltage on TP2 on the finisher control PC board (FIN). Then check that the measured voltage is 1V or lower when not shielded and within the range of 3.3V±5% when shielded. If the voltage does not fall within the range mentioned, replace the sensor. Faulty cables and connectors Check if the electrical continuity between the connector terminals is normal. If electricity is not conducted, replace the connectors. (Finisher control PC board (FIN): CN13, CN1) Finisher control PC board (FIN) abnormality If the error still occurs after replacing the motor, sensor and connectors, exchange the finisher control PC board (FIN).

  • Code: EAD0
  • Description: Print end command time-out jam: The printing has not finished normally because of the communication error between the SYS board and LGC board at the end of printing.
  • Causes: SYS board LGC board
  • Remedy: 1 Is the main motor rotating normally? Yes No 2 2 Replacing the PC board • Replace the SYS board. • Replace the LGC board.
  • Code: EAE0
  • Description: Receiving time time-out jam: The printing has been interrupted because of the communication error between the equipment and finisher when the paper is transported from the equipment to the finisher.
  • Causes: Finisher controller PC board
  • Remedy: 1 Is the finisher working? Yes Replace the finisher controller PC board. No 2 2 Are the versions of the Finisher, Saddle Stitch Finisher and converter firmware the latest? Yes Download the firmware in the latest version. No 3 3 • Check if the voltage (24V) is being supplied to the finisher. • Check the connection of the LGC board and IPC board • Check if the harness connecting the IPC board and finisher I/F connector of the equipment side is open circuited. • Check if the harness connecting the I/F connector of the finisher side and finisher controller PC board is open circuited.
